3.7.6 Time Zone

The system time is the time used by the device for scheduling services. You can manually
set the time or connect to a NTP (Network Time Protocol) server. If an NTP server is set,
you will only need to set the time zone.
Time Mode: You can choose "Time Server" or "Manually" to coordinate the time.
SNTP Server: Select the NTP Server from the slide down menu or enter the NTP IP
address manually.
Time Zone: Choose the Time Zone of your location. This will set the time difference
between your time zone and Greenwich Mean Time (GMT).
Click "Apply Changes" to apply your setting.
Note: Please Commit/Reboot if you want to make this settings effective immediately
